👊💥 During January 2025, air defense shot down more than 2,300 enemy UAVs and missiles:

- 31 Kh-101, Caliber, Iskander-K missiles;
- 2 Iskander-M missiles;
- 12 Kh-59/69 missiles;
- 1,595 Shahed UAVs;
- 388 reconnaissance UAVs;
- 236 UAVs of other types.

.@democracyforward.bsky.social and the largest federal employees union sued the Trump administration over its Schedule F executive order, which strips protections for tens of thousands of federal workers. This is the third lawsuit arguing that the order violates federal law.
Litigation Against Trump’s Schedule F Order Escalates With Third Lawsuit
